Maintenance Although treadmills are relatively simple to maintain and maintain, a regular maintenance program is vital to keep your equipment working smoothly and efficiently. A routine maintenance plan can save you money by avoiding costly repairs and replacement parts. Before you begin any maintenance, be sure to shut off your treadmill by using the switch to turn off and then unplugging the power cord. Give it a couple of minutes for the power to dissipate from the electronics before attempting to clean any component. Use a dry, clean cloth to remove any spray that may harm plastic or metal surfaces. It is also recommended to clean the console and motor cover with a mild cleaner on a regular basis. It's recommended to wash the belt after each use to avoid the build-up of dust, sweat, and debris. Regularly lubricating the belt of your treadmill can prolong its life and make it more comfortable to use. Check your user's guide for specific instructions. The procedure is as simple as placing lubricant on a soft cloth and wiping down all the joints, hinges, and moving parts. You should also be sure to grease the air shock tubes in silver that are located underneath the deck and are used for lift assistance. It is also recommended to check your treadmill's deck and running belt on a regular basis for signs of wear and tear. If needed replace the belt. Also, make sure to keep your treadmill plugged into a grounded outlet that has surge protectors to limit the chance of electrical issues.
